LoginAs the dating world becomes more and more digital, tech innovators are looking for ways to connect singles and build successful relationships. John McEntee, the former director of presidential personnel under President Trump, recalled having a difficult time trying to connect with fellow conservatives in a big blue state and wanting to create a solution to his problem. So if you're in New York, L. We want somewhere where you can be yourself openly, where everyone is kind of like you. Enter, The Right Stuff: a dating app for conservatives.

A former aide for the Trump presidency has created a conservative-only dating app that has generated online conversations and allegedly caught the attention of the FBI. Other dating apps have gone woke. We bring people together with shared values and similar passions. In a promotional video for the platform featuring Ryann McEnany, the younger sister of former Trump White House secretary Kayleigh McEnany, the new dating app is reportedly invite-only and women are offered a premium subscription to the platform completely free.
